When you are looking at the price of a new water heater, a few main things shift the final number. The type of unit you choose—whether it is a tank model or a tankless system—is the biggest factor. You also have to consider the fuel source, like gas or electric, and the physical space where the heater sits. If your home needs new venting, updated piping, or a different hookup to meet current safety codes, that adds labor time to the project.
Replacing a water heater involves removing the old tank, disposing of it, and installing a new unit that meets current safety standards. Price factors include the size of the tank, the type of fuel used, and any necessary updates to your existing pipes. In Bakersfield, a standard tank water heater generally lasts between 8 to 12 years. Factors like the mineral content in local water and usage patterns can influence this lifespan. Tankless water heaters often offer a longer service life, potentially up to 20 years, with proper maintenance. We can help you assess your current unit's condition.

For maximum efficiency in Bakersfield homes, tankless water heaters are often the most recommended. They heat water on demand, meaning energy is only consumed when hot water is needed, unlike storage tank heaters that continuously heat a large volume of water. This can lead to significant energy savings throughout the year.
Common signs in Bakersfield that indicate it's time for a new water heater include a reduced supply of hot water, rusty or discolored water, unusual noises like popping or rumbling, and leaks around the base of the unit.
Sediment buildup in the tank is a frequent issue for hot water heaters, especially in areas with hard water like Bakersfield. This buildup can cause noises and decrease efficiency. Another common problem involves the thermostat or heating element malfunctioning, resulting in an insufficient amount of hot water for your household.
In Bakersfield, the decision to repair or replace a water heater often depends on the age of the unit and the severity of the problem. For a younger heater with a minor issue, like a faulty valve, repair might be cost-effective. However, if the tank itself is corroding or leaking, replacement is typically the more prudent and long-term solution.
